Hi - I have an access 2002 runtime app (mde).
A user has rung up saying they cannot print to
a Kyocera Mita KM-1650 printer. When they
try a standard Epson bubble jet it works fine.

What happens is that when I print a report the report
is shown on the screen then the windows "Printing" dialog
box is shown. The print job appears in the windows printer
job list but the Access 2002 app sits there waiting with
the print dialog an nothing happens.

Has anyone experienced this problem?
Any suggestions on a fix?
